Online safety matters for everyone, but when you travel alone, you don’t have someone with you to help if things go wrong. If your card or phone stops working, there’s no one else to cover the bill or help you find your way. You have to handle it yourself. That’s why all the boring prep work is even more important when you’re on your own.

'I want to go home' is a reaction many solo travelers have had at one time or another. But it's just that, a reaction. If you find yourself in that situation, try to figure out why. Maybe you hate the destination. Maybe you need people. Maybe the itinerary is wrong. Maybe you truly are done. Sometimes the fix isn't a return flight.

When you travel solo, where you stay can do more than give you a bed. It can make the logistics easier, give you built-in ways to meet people, or give you somewhere to disappear for a while when you’ve had enough of people.

  • Hotels · Best for when you want your accommodation choice to make the trip easier logistically
  • Hostels · Best for when you want social opportunities built into your stay
  • Pods and capsule hotels · Best for short city stays and transit nights
  • Vacation rentals and Airbnbs · Best for when you want a kitchen and more independence
